Autonomous robot toys represent a fusion of robotics, artificial intelligence, and entertainment, captivating audiences with their ability to navigate environments, interact with users, and learn from their surroundings. These robotic companions come in various shapes and forms, ranging from programmable robots that teach coding concepts to interactive AI-powered toys that respond to voice commands and gestures. The introduction of autonomous robot toys has revolutionized the traditional toy market, offering a unique blend of fun and learning. With features such as obstacle avoidance, object recognition, and autonomous navigation, these toys stimulate curiosity and creativity while fostering critical thinking and problem-solving skills.

As the boundaries between digital and physical play blur, autonomous robot toys serve as a gateway to STEM (Science, Technology, Engineering, and Mathematics) education, inspiring a new generation of young innovators and technologists.
